Insignia Cards - Luxury lifestyle-management and Financial Services Group
Insignia was founded as SBS World Services in 1996 as a travel and travel related services company. It was rebranded as ‘Insignia Global Solutions’ in 2009.
In 1997, Insignia entered into a card marketing agreement with American Express to issue co-branded cards in the Commonwealth of Independent States.
In 2000, Insignia expanded its co-branded card programme to include Royal Bank of Scotland, Merrill Lynch, MBNA, and Danske Bank.
In 2012, a Maltese entity within Insignia was granted a payment institution licence to supply its own payment card products under the regulation of the Malta Financial Services Authority.
Since 1996, Insignia has expanded from a flagship office in London to seven international offices, including New York, Bratislava, Dubai, Valletta, Kiev and Moscow. As of 2020, the company is estimated to have members, including billionaires.
In [year], Insignia launched its lifestyle management arm, Insignia Lifestyle Boutique. The service was referred to as “The ultimate wish granters,” by FT Wealth in a year.
Insignia provides members benefits that include preferential rates on hotels and travel, access to events, luxury gifts, and other services. Members also benefit from 365-day support.
In 2020, Insignia secured inclusion of an Insignia Cards Membership and in the annual Goody Bag at the Academy of Motion Pictures Arts and Sciences Awards, which took place on 10 February 2020.
What current difficulties do you face in the current turmoil fuelled by COVID-19?
Insignia has a diversified business, and like all other companies operating in the lifestyle service environment, we have seen a shift in client behaviour. However, we do not see this as a difficulty but rather a challenge to embrace the need for change fully. We are confident that even in the areas where we see a slowdown, the business will bounce back and has done in the last six months, our new more digital focused approach will cover the gaps.
But first and foremost, Insignia is a financial institution, and the lifestyle and travel sectors are secondary. We feel that during these challenging times, our clients need our support more than they did in the past. The reason for that is the fact that Insignia is a company that they can fully trust. They can always rely on us and discuss any difficulties that they might encounter along the way.
Comments
Post a Comment